Capacity note for the Pennywhistle loyalty-points ledger. Write volume roughly doubles during quarterly promo weeks, and the ledger's append path is the bottleneck — specifically batch size and flush cadence on the commit queue. We provision for peak promo load plus 30% headroom rather than average traffic. If you're asked to resize the cluster, start from these knobs rather than adding nodes blindly. The current production settings are shown below.

constants for yagaf-taweg:
WEIGHTS = {
    "belael": 881,
    "pelael": 167,
    "ulaix": 116,
}

## Step 6: Configure the gateway credentials

The Furrowlink telemetry gateway relays sensor data from Hartwell Implements tractors to the ingest cluster. At this point the binary is installed and the systemd unit is in place. Edit /opt/furrowlink/.env and confirm GATEWAY_REGION and INGEST_ENDPOINT match the values in the release checklist. Fleet polling defaults to 30 seconds; leave it unless the rollout notes say otherwise. The gateway will refuse to start without its ingest credential, so append that secret immediately after this line.

secret setting of fawig-tawip: RELAY_SECRET3=e04

Welcome aboard — before touching the reconnect logic, read this. The `ws-resilience` job fails intermittently because the test harness kills the mock server mid-handshake, and our client retries with a zero-millisecond backoff, flooding the port and tripping the CI rate guard. The intended behavior is exponential backoff capped at 30 seconds. Check `ReconnectPolicy` in the gateway module; the jitter seed is currently hardcoded. Reproduce locally with the flake runner before pushing. The relevant trace token for the failing run is below.

pipeline stamp: htk9_17223437d